Sustainable Material Composition in Stretch Film
Recycled stretch wrap is manufactured using a controlled blend of recycled polyethylene materials combined with high-quality polymer resins. The film contains a minimum of 40 percent recycled content sourced from post-industrial and post-consumer materials, including recycled plastic products.
This manufacturing approach allows the film to maintain structural strength while reducing overall plastic consumption. By incorporating recycled materials into stretch wrap production, businesses can support responsible packaging practices without disrupting existing pallet wrapping processes.
The result is a stretch film that performs consistently in warehouse environments while contributing to waste reduction initiatives across packaging supply chains.
Performance and Load Containment
Stretch wrap films must provide strong load containment to keep palletized goods stable during handling, storage, and distribution. Recycled stretch wrap is engineered to deliver dependable load retention, ensuring that boxes, cartons, and other palletized products remain securely wrapped.
The film stretches tightly around pallet loads and clings to itself during application, creating a stable packaging layer without requiring additional adhesives or binding materials. This self-clinging property allows operators to wrap pallets efficiently while maintaining packaging consistency across large shipments.
The material also offers resistance to dust, moisture, and general warehouse handling conditions, helping protect packaged goods during transport.
